Title
Design of a uniform electromagnetic dielectric lens for launching an approximate spherical tem wave

Abstract
An electromagnetic lens is designed to obtain better launching for a prolate-spheroidal IRA (PSIRA). Within the lens we have a spherical TEM wave centered on the switch center. However, outside the lens we have an approximate spherical TEM wave centered at the first focal point of the PSIRA.
